Penguin Collector 93 maintains the continuity of the two issues in each year having the same colour spine and background. It has the usual three bands, lettering and devices, but this time all three bands are white.
The three major sections of PC93 are Penguins' Progress, Penguin Lives and Penguins Briefly.
